is the avi file unfinished..... if so the problem is XP is trying to read the whole file for the properties.... u can delete tru windows media player.... open media player...open....file...go to the directory where the file is then right click on the file, do not open it, and choose delete....
to get rid of this problem forever do this:
To solve this problem all you have to do is the following:
1. Open up regedit
2. Goto H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\SystemFileAssociations\.avi\shellex\PropertyHandler
3. Delete the "Default" value which should be "{87D62D94-71B3-4b9a-9489-5FE6850DC73E}"
